本文介绍了如何将宝塔面板与Nginx和Flink相结合,实现高效实时数据处理与负载均衡,通过宝塔面板配置Nginx作为反向代理服务器,接收并转发用户请求至Flink应用,Flink负责处理数据流并进行实时分析,利用Flink的负载均衡功能,确保数据处理的稳定性和高效性,这种集成方案简化了部署流程,提高了整体运行效率,并提升了系统的可扩展性和容错能力。
在当今的互联网时代,数据量的激增对数据处理速度和效率提出了更高的要求,为了满足这一需求,众多企业纷纷转向实时数据处理领域,其中Flink凭借其卓越的性能和实时处理能力成为了热门选择,本文将详细介绍如何使用宝塔面板实现Nginx与Flink的集成,从而构建一个高效、可扩展的实时数据处理平台。
宝塔面板简介
宝塔面板是一款图形化、简易化的服务器管理面板,通过Web界面轻松管理服务器的各项工作,如安装程序、设置防火墙、配置域名等,它拥有友好的界面和丰富的功能,大大简化了服务器管理过程。
Nginx简介
Nginx是一款高性能的HTTP和反向代理服务器,也是一个IMAP/POP3代理服务器,它以其高性能、稳定性、丰富的功能集和低资源消耗而广受欢迎,Nginx常用于搭建静态网站、反向代理、负载均衡等场景。
Flink简介
Flink是一个开源的数据处理框架,基于事件驱动的方式提供支持,适合处理无界和有界数据流,Flink具有高吞吐量、低延迟、精确一次处理语义等特性,被广泛应用于实时流处理、机器学习、日志处理等领域。
宝塔面板Nginx Flink集成步骤
-
安装宝塔面板
首先需要在服务器上安装宝塔面板,按照官方文档的指引进行安装,并完成初始设置。
-
安装Nginx
在宝塔面板的Web界面中,选择“软件商店”,搜索并安装Nginx。
-
安装Flink
在宝塔面板的Web界面中,搜索并安装Flink,根据实际需求选择合适的版本。
-
配置Nginx与Flink
- 修改Nginx配置文件,将其设置为反向代理,将请求转发到Flink应用。
- 配置Flink的日志输出路径,确保Nginx可以将实时日志信息传递给宝塔面板。
- 根据需要配置Nginx的超时时间和缓存策略,以优化性能。
-
启动与测试
启动Nginx和Flink服务,并在浏览器中访问相应的URL,检查是否能够正确转发请求到Flink应用并显示结果。
总结与展望
通过本文的介绍,相信您已经了解了如何使用宝塔面板实现Nginx与Flink的集成,这种集成方案不仅提高了系统的整体性能,还增强了系统的可扩展性和稳定性,未来随着技术的不断进步和应用场景的拓展,我们期待看到更多创新的实时数据处理解决方案出现。